Copper Market Roiled by Geopolitical Risks, Structural Demand Intact
Copper market volatility spikes as geopolitical risks stoke volatility, but structural demand remains intact. ING analysis shows political news driving prices. Rocks & Stocks covers mining insights.
This news matters because copper is a critical component in electrification, renewable energy, and infrastructure—industries central to the global transition to a low-carbon economy. Short-term volatility driven by geopolitical events can create uncertainty for investors and companies in the copper supply chain, but the long-term demand outlook remains robust. Understanding that current price swings are politically motivated rather than fundamental allows stakeholders to make informed decisions, avoiding panic and focusing on the sustained growth driven by green technologies.
